Introduction
CaptPickleback, a Reddit user, recently shared his weight loss journey on the platform. Using P90X3, he was able to lose 5 lbs in just one month. In this article, we delve into his journey and see how the program helped him.
The Journey
CaptPickleback started his journey with P90X3's Phase One. He followed the program religiously and was impressed with the results he got in just one month. His body became more toned, and he lost 5 lbs. He attributes these results to the program's high-intensity workouts combined with a healthy diet.
The Benefits of P90X3
P90X3 is a popular fitness program that combines high-intensity interval training, strength training, and cardio. It is designed to help users lose weight, tone their muscles, and improve their overall fitness levels. Like CaptPickleback, many users have reported positive results after following the program.
